Nettet4. jan. 2024 · To know how many tiles you need for your project, you simply need the area of the space to fill. Just divide one by the other and you're golden. Just remember to round up, as they don't sell fractional tiles. number of tiles = area to tile / area of one tile. X. https chase onlineNettet27. feb. 2024 · Then multiply the two answers together, which provides the tile’s sq ft. Now you would divide your projects square footage (100 sq ft) by your tile’s square footage (1 sq ft): ( tile length: 12 /12 = 1) X (tile width: 12 /12 = 1) = 1. Project sq ft: 100 divided by 1 = 100.
